Output f30ecb0e58969e2a2f7ef5407eeb54870088ab2f272f3cb9cac8d1fb4f05fbb7:5

value
289878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73ef19fe100ef8a1c27e3bbc0739e34fcc73ee73 OP_EQUAL
address
3CG24fpA8DBzecmyiW9AFrefdSpxG1Gwgk
transaction
f30ecb0e58969e2a2f7ef5407eeb54870088ab2f272f3cb9cac8d1fb4f05fbb7
spent
true